一种消息推送方法、装置、电子设备及存储介质制造方法及图纸

技术编号:32118947 阅读:35 留言:0更新日期:2022-01-29 19:04
本发明专利技术提供一种消息推送方法、装置、电子设备及存储介质,包括:获取前端写入的来自目标设备的第一信息,其中,目标设备是在前端注册成功的设备,第一信息包括目标消息类型、目标消息对应的接口信息和接口信息对应的加密信息;基于第一信息中的目标消息类型,从消息中间件中获取目标消息类型对应的目标消息,其中,消息中间件接收并存储数据模块发送的各个类型的消息;基于第一信息中的接口信息对应的加密信息,对目标消息进行加密处理,得到加密后的目标消息;基于第一信息中的目标消息对应的接口信息,将加密后的目标消息推送给目标设备。本发明专利技术的方法,可以实现消息的加密推送,提高消息推送的安全性。高消息推送的安全性。高消息推送的安全性。

【技术实现步骤摘要】
一种消息推送方法、装置、电子设备及存储介质


[0001]本专利技术涉及信息处理
,尤其涉及一种消息推送方法、装置、电子设备及存储介质。

技术介绍

[0002]随着计算机和互联网技术的快速发展,各行各业对跨系统间消息推送业务的需求在不断增长。
[0003]目前,现有技术中,常用的消息推送方法是在本系统与对方系统之间引入消息中间件(Message Queue,MQ)的方式,本系统作为生产者将数据以消息的形式发送到MQ,对方系统作为消费者从MQ消费数据,然而,系统间通过中间件MQ进行消息的准实时推送,存在安全性低的问题。
[0004]因此,如何更好地实现跨系统间的消息推送已成为业界亟待解决的问题。

技术实现思路

[0005]本专利技术提供一种消息推送方法、装置、电子设备及存储介质,用以更好地实现跨系统间的消息推送。
[0006]本专利技术提供一种消息推送方法,包括:
[0007]获取前端写入的来自目标设备的第一信息,其中,所述目标设备是在所述前端注册成功的设备,所述第一信息包括目标消息类型、目标消本文档来自技高网...

【技术保护点】

【技术特征摘要】
1.一种消息推送方法,其特征在于,包括:获取前端写入的来自目标设备的第一信息,其中,所述目标设备是在所述前端注册成功的设备,所述第一信息包括目标消息类型、目标消息对应的接口信息和所述接口信息对应的加密信息;基于所述第一信息中的目标消息类型,从消息中间件中获取所述目标消息类型对应的目标消息,其中,所述消息中间件接收并存储数据模块发送的各个类型的消息;基于所述第一信息中的接口信息对应的加密信息,对所述目标消息进行加密处理,得到加密后的所述目标消息;基于所述第一信息中的目标消息对应的接口信息,将加密后的所述目标消息推送给所述目标设备。2.根据权利要求1所述的消息推送方法,其特征在于,在所述基于所述第一信息中的目标消息对应的接口信息,将加密后的所述目标消息推送给所述目标设备之后,还包括:接收所述目标设备反馈的消息推送结果;在所述消息推送结果为第一类型的目标子消息推送失败的情况下,从后端的备份数据库中获取所述第一类型的目标子消息,其中,所述备份数据库存储有从所述消息中间件中获取的各个类型消息,所述第一类型是所述目标消息类型中的一种类型或多种类型;将所述第一类型的目标子消息重新推送给所述目标设备。3.根据权利要求2所述的消息推送方法,其特征在于,在所述将所述第一类型的目标子消息重新推送给所述目标设备之后,还包括:接收所述目标设备反馈的消息重推结果;在所述消息重推结果为所述第一类型的目标子消息重新推送失败的情况下,将所述消息重推结果发送给所述数据模块,以供所述数据模块根据所述消息重推结果,将所述第一类型的目标子消息发送给所述消息中间件;从所述消息中间件中获取所述第一类型的目标子消息;将所述第一类型的目标子消息重新推送给所述目标设备。4.根据权利要求1所述的消息推送方法,其特征在于,所述第一信息还包括第一数据格式信息,所述从消息中间件中获取所述目标消息类型对应的目标消息,包括:从所述消息中间件中获取所述目标消息类型对应的初始消息;调用所述第一数据格式信息对应的数据预处理服务,对所述初始消息进行数据格式处理,得到目标消息。5.根据权利要求1所述的消息推送方法,其特征...

【专利技术属性】
技术研发人员:张涛姜春阳
申请(专利权)人:海尔智家股份有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1